AI Battle Arena
Watch the best AI models compete. Same prompt, different minds. You decide who wins.
238
Battles
699,416
Votes Cast
4
AI Models
Start a Battle
Ask anything — 4 AI models will compete to give the best answer
Log in to start a battle and compare AI models
Leaderboard
View Full Leaderboard
#1
Claude
50.8%
#2
ChatGPT
23.1%
#3
Gemini
19.7%
#4
Llama
6.3%
All Battles
Page 22 of 24
"Explain memory management in programming"
Claude Winner
This is a fundamental concept in software development. The key things to understand are: First, it helps maintain clean architecture and separation of concerns. Second, it makes your code more testable and maintainable. Third, it's widely adopted in modern frameworks. I'd recommend starting with the official documentation and building a small project to get hands-on experience.
Llama
This is an important concept for developers to understand. It helps organize code and makes development easier. Study the documentation and practice with small projects to learn more.
"Suggest ways to prepare for behavioral interviews"
Claude Winner
Career growth is rarely linear, and that's okay. The key is to be intentional about your development. Focus on building genuine relationships, not just networking. Document your wins - you'll need them for reviews and interviews. And remember: your career is a marathon, not a sprint. The best opportunities often come from unexpected places.
Llama
Focus on developing your skills, building your network, and looking for opportunities to grow. Be proactive in your career and don't be afraid to ask for what you want.
"Create a changelog template"
Claude Winner
This is a fundamental concept in software development. The key things to understand are: First, it helps maintain clean architecture and separation of concerns. Second, it makes your code more testable and maintainable. Third, it's widely adopted in modern frameworks. I'd recommend starting with the official documentation and building a small project to get hands-on experience.
Llama
This is an important concept for developers to understand. It helps organize code and makes development easier. Study the documentation and practice with small projects to learn more.
"Draft a feature request response"
ChatGPT Winner
Business essentials:
**Value creation:**
- Solve real problems
- Do it better/faster/cheaper than alternatives
**Customer focus:**
- Listen more than you pitch
- Deliver on promises
**Sustainable growth:**
- Revenue > Vanity metrics
- Profit > Revenue
- Long-term > Short-term
Llama
Running a business requires solving customer problems, managing finances carefully, and building good relationships. Focus on providing value and the rest will follow.
"Write a year in review template"
Gemini Winner
Real talk: There's no perfect way to handle this. Be honest, be kind, and don't overthink it. Whatever happens, you'll figure it out. You always do.
Llama
This is a difficult situation. Take your time, be honest, and remember to take care of yourself. Things will work out.
"Explain load balancing concepts"
Gemini Winner
In simple terms: it's a way to organize code so it doesn't become spaghetti.
Why developers love it: cleaner code, easier debugging, better collaboration.
My advice: Don't overthink it. Build something, hit problems, then the concepts will click.
Llama
This is an important concept for developers to understand. It helps organize code and makes development easier. Study the documentation and practice with small projects to learn more.
"Suggest ways to build passive income"
Claude Winner
The most practical advice is often the simplest. Start with what you have, where you are. Take the first small step today. Adjust as you go. Perfect is the enemy of done.
Llama
Take things one step at a time. Start with what you can do today and build from there. Don't let perfect be the enemy of good.
"Create a style guide for technical writing"
Claude Winner
This is a fundamental concept in software development. The key things to understand are: First, it helps maintain clean architecture and separation of concerns. Second, it makes your code more testable and maintainable. Third, it's widely adopted in modern frameworks. I'd recommend starting with the official documentation and building a small project to get hands-on experience.
Llama
This is an important concept for developers to understand. It helps organize code and makes development easier. Study the documentation and practice with small projects to learn more.
"Draft an upsell email sequence"
Claude Winner
Effective marketing isn't about shouting louder than competitors - it's about resonating deeper with the right people. Start by truly understanding your audience's pain points and desires. Then craft messaging that speaks to those specific needs. Test everything, measure results, and iterate. The best marketing feels helpful, not salesy.
Llama
Good marketing starts with understanding your audience. Create valuable content, be consistent, and always measure your results. Focus on solving problems for your customers.
"Write a company culture document"
Claude Winner
The fundamentals of business haven't changed: solve real problems for real people, deliver genuine value, and build trust over time. Everything else - tactics, tools, trends - should serve these fundamentals, not replace them.
ChatGPT
Business essentials:
**Value creation:**
- Solve real problems
- Do it better/faster/cheaper than alternatives
**Customer focus:**
- Listen more than you pitch
- Deliver on promises
**Sustainable growth:**
- Revenue > Vanity metrics
- Profit > Revenue
- Long-term > Short-term